Co-Cr-M垂直異方性膜の構造と磁気特性  [in Japanese] Structure and Magnetic Properties of Co-Cr-M Films with Perpendicular Anisotropy  [in Japanese]

Abstract

The structure and magnetic properties of Co-Cr-M (M=Nb,Y) thin films were studied. It was found that Co-Cr-M films show a higher perpendicular coercivity (H_<c⊥>) than Co-Cr films for a wide range of saturation magnetization values (M_s). A lower-Cr-content Co-Cr-Y film exhibited a high H_<c⊥> with a fine magnetic domain structure showing no increase in M_s when the substrate temperature was increased. Co-Cr-Y films showed a fine structure of both grain observed by AFM and crystallite grain observed by TEM, and also showed a narrow distribution of the crystallite grain size.
